Architecture and Garden Competition 2009
Namoi CMA invited architects, students, designers and green build professionals to submit innovative ideas for the design of a concept (unbuilt) home that keeps the environment in mind from start to finish. The challenge for entries in the competition was to shape the future of green building and facilitate the opportunities that are there for the housing industry to address the challenges.

The winners of the Namoi CMA Sustainable Architecture and Garden Design competitions were announced on Thursday The 18Th June in Gunnedah. Matt Davis from Gunnedah was the winner of the Architecture Design award for a clearly articulated holistic design solution, leaving little to chance. Chairman of Namoi CMA Mr Jim McDonald said "this balanced approach uses available materials and building technologies to maximum advantage, and every opportunity for sustainability has been taken. It is immediately applicable to the real-world market, and would find ready acceptance here in the Namoi Catchment. Kathryn Stewart, also from Gunnedah, won the Sustainable Garden award for a thorough understanding of the principles of garden design. "Kathryn illustrates the development of a sustainable garden that relies on wise water use to grow and mature. "The design incorporates plantings that are appropriate to the climate, sources local materials that relate well to the site.
